Ticket: Missed pick-up — returned demo units. The scheduled collection of four Veltrix demo consoles from the Harrowgate office did not occur yesterday; the driver from Quillan Freight reported arriving after reception had closed. The units remain sealed in their transit cases in the mail room, inventory sheet attached to case one. A replacement pick-up has been arranged for tomorrow between nine and eleven. Please ensure someone is present at goods-in throughout that window. The hand-over instruction for the courier follows:

drop instructions, bahif-bahip: the norax feniel courier leaves the drumir kaseth rusir ledger at gate 1983 under passcode 849948

TICKET HV-903 — Pool settings wrong on Harborview prod replica

Connection pool on the replica is misconfigured: HV_POOL_MAX is set to 500 against a database that caps at 200 connections, and HV_POOL_IDLE_TIMEOUT is 0, so idle connections never close. Result: connection exhaustion alerts every few hours. Set max to 150, idle timeout to 300s, and restart the pooler during the next quiet window. The pooler authenticates to the database with a credential defined on the next line.

env line for yahaf-kageg: VAULT_KEY5=978f5

## Authentication

The Tallyworks billing worker runs blue-green: both stacks authenticate to the settlement queue independently, so cutover never reuses live credentials. Tokens are scoped per color and rotated at each deploy; the inactive stack's token is revoked within five minutes. For verification against the staging green stack, authenticate with the bearer token below.

session JWT of fajof-bahop = eyJhbGciOiJIUzI1NiIsInR5cCI6IkpXVCJ9.eyJzdWIiOiIqgHoPSIn0.DAyxzh8y